How Instagram's Algorithm Uses Hashtags
Instagram's algorithm evaluates hashtags as part of a multi-layered content analysis. Hashtags help categorize your content and make it discoverable to users interested in specific topics. The algorithm considers the relevance between your caption, hashtags, and visual content.
Research Strategies
Find the Right Hashtags
- Study your niche — Look at what hashtags successful accounts in your space use
- Mix sizes — Combine popular hashtags (1M+ posts) with medium (10K-1M) and niche (under 10K) tags
- Check relevance — Only use hashtags directly related to your content

Semantic Clustering
Group your hashtags into themed clusters rather than random collections. For example, a food post might have clusters for cuisine type, dietary preferences, and food photography.
Account Size Optimization
Micro Accounts (Under 10K followers)
- Focus on niche, low-competition hashtags
- Use 5-10 highly targeted tags per post
- Prioritize branded hashtags to build recognition
Mid-Tier Accounts (10K-50K followers)
- Mix niche and medium-competition hashtags
- Experiment with trending tags in your space
- Use 10-15 hashtags per post
Large Accounts (50K+ followers)
- Broader hashtags work well with your existing reach
- Focus on branded and campaign-specific tags
- Use hashtags strategically rather than for discovery
Common Pitfalls
- Using the same hashtags every post — This can trigger spam detection
- Irrelevant hashtags — Using popular but unrelated tags hurts your content's ranking
- Banned hashtags — Some hashtags are restricted by Instagram. Check before using
- Too many hashtags — Quality over quantity. 5-15 well-chosen tags outperform 30 random ones

FAQ
How many hashtags should I use? 5-15 relevant hashtags is the sweet spot for most accounts. Instagram allows up to 30, but using all 30 is rarely optimal.
Should I put hashtags in the caption or first comment? Either works. Instagram processes them the same way. Putting them in the first comment keeps your caption cleaner.
How often should I change my hashtags? Rotate your hashtag sets regularly. Using the exact same set on every post can look like spam to the algorithm.
